The top 10 health benefits of dancing are:

 

1. Increases Stamina

stamina

Everybody loves to take rest. A nap is something which nobody detests. There are times when we do not even walk ten steps and we feel that we have just climbed onto the Mount Everest. There are a number of instances when one finds himself or herself groped by lethargy. One tends to get tired very easily. There is always some sort of lack of energy. To deal with this, one can just dance. Dancing increases one’s stamina a lot. Rigorous practice sessions help a dancer to overcome that constant lethargy and feeling tired. It revitalises the dormant you and makes you energetic, thus helping you to evolve as a healthy being.

 

2. Regulates Weight

weight

Surveys have always been singing praise of dance as an amazing method to burn calories. As we dance, we sweat like a pig but the only difference is that dancers look really beautiful even while sweating, thanks to their flawless dance moves. Dance regulates the metabolism rate of a person’s body. It helps in decreasing weight and regulating it to the perfect level. Aerobics, a very common way used to reduce weight is also a form of dance. Hence, the therapeutic use of dance should always be kept in mind and brought into practice in daily life as much as possible.

 

3. Increases Muscular Strength

Muscular Strength

We go through god knows what-not in order to achieve a strong body. We hit the gym. We increase our protein intake. And some people go to the extent of taking steroids!  All of us swoon over a perfect muscular body. Dance helps you to attain a body that is fit and has a praiseworthy muscular strength. Dancing tones your muscles. Be it your thighs, abs or arms, through dance, you can tone the muscles of every body part without hurting yourself through machines and medicines. Dancing thus helps in developing strong muscles and increases your core inner strength.

 

4. Reduces Stress

Reduces Stress

A thing which you are passionate about is bound to make you feel at peace with yourself. Dancing is a phenomenal stress buster. As you sway your arms and legs, you sway away your tensions and dilemmas too. Dancing takes you to an ethereal world of mental calmness and provides you with great relief from your otherwise hectic lifestyle. And a sound mind is, as we all know, a sign of a healthy body.

 

5. Flat Abs

flat abs

Belly dancing is one form of dance that is just beautiful to watch and amazing to perform. This form of dance is dependant chiefly on dancer’s abdomen muscles. A dancer has to have a strong upper body in order to dance flawlessly. Obviously, one does not have a strong tummy from the very beginning. And this is where dance comes to your rescue. Through dance, you can strengthen your abs. Gorgeous looking flat abs are something that people die for. Be it contemporary or any Latin American dance form, with consistent practice, one can easily achieve flat abs and a strong body.
